Changes in Pulsation of Contractile Vacuole in Amoeba Placed in Distilled Water
When an ordinary amoeba is placed in distilled water, the pulsation of its contractile vacuole is expected to change due to the osmotic pressure differences between the amoeba's internal environment and the external distilled water.
Osmosis and Contractile Vacuole Pulsation: - Osmosis is the movement of solvent molecules (in this case, water) from an area of lower solute concentration to an area of higher solute concentration through a semi-permeable membrane. - The contractile vacuole in amoebas is responsible for regulating water content and expelling excess water to maintain osmotic balance within the cell.
Effect of Placing Amoeba in Distilled Water: - When an ordinary amoeba is placed in distilled water, which has a higher concentration of water molecules compared to the amoeba's internal environment, water will move into the amoeba through osmosis. - This influx of water into the amoeba's cell will lead to an increase in the volume of the contractile vacuole as it works to expel the excess water to prevent the cell from bursting. - As a result, the pulsation of the contractile vacuole is expected to increase in frequency as it actively expels the excess water to maintain osmotic balance within the amoeba.
Conclusion: Placing an ordinary amoeba in distilled water is likely to lead to an increase in the pulsation frequency of its contractile vacuole as it works to expel the excess water entering the cell through osmosis.
